Peach Pepper Jelly Recipe
This Peach Pepper Jelly recipe strikes the perfect balance between sweet and spicy, making it a versatile condiment that pairs well with various dishes.
- Author: SANA
- Prep Time: 30 minutes
- Cook Time: 20 minutes
- Total Time: 1 hour
- Yield: Approximately 6 half-pint jars 1x
- Category: Condiment
- Method: Boiling, Canning
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: Vegetarian
Peaches:
- 2 cups Peaches, peeled and chopped
Bell Pepper:
- 1 Red, orange, or yellow Bell Pepper, finely chopped
Hot Peppers:
- 1 cup Hot Peppers (e.g., 3 jalapeno, 1 poblano, and 3 Anaheim), finely chopped
Apple Cider Vinegar:
- 1 cup Apple Cider Vinegar
Powdered Pectin:
- 1 package Powdered Pectin
White Sugar:
- Wash and Peel Peaches: Wash the peaches, blanch or place in ice water to peel.
- Chop Peaches and Peppers: Finely chop the peaches and peppers in a food processor.
- Cook Ingredients: Combine chopped ingredients in a large pot. Add vinegar and pectin, heat to a boil.
- Add Sugar: Stir in sugar, bring to a boil, and boil for 1 minute.
- Ladle into Jars: Remove from heat, skim foam, ladle jelly into jars leaving a 1/4 inch headspace.
- Process Jars: Wipe rims, remove air bubbles, seal jars, and process in boiling water bath for 10 minutes.
- Cool and Seal: Remove jars, let cool on towel for 24 hours without disturbance.
